In this episode of the Take a Chance on You podcast, host Alexandra Forsyth speaks with Ryan Toppin, a business coach and mentor from Australia. Ryan shares his journey from sports to business coaching, emphasising the importance of collaboration over competition, the need for clear vision and goals, and the significance of feedback in personal and professional growth.

Ryan introduces the concept of the Four P's of business success—“People, Processes, Placement, and Partnerships”—and discusses the “Founders Live” initiative, which connects startups with investors.

The conversation highlights the importance of selling oneself and the value of personal branding in today's business landscape.
